1. Identify the main purpose of the lab: To model the movement of the seafloor spreading and observe the magnetic patterns created by the process.
2. Understand the key concepts: Seafloor spreading involves the creation of new oceanic crust at mid-ocean ridges and the movement of this crust away from the ridge. Magnetic anomalies are recorded in the seafloor as it forms, with patterns reflecting the Earth's magnetic field reversals.
3. Recognize the materials and setup: The lab uses a model with a spreading ridge, a magnetic field pattern, and a method to simulate the movement of the seafloor.
4. Analyze the procedure: The task involves using a model to simulate the seafloor spreading process and observing the magnetic patterns that form on either side of the spreading ridge.
5. Conclude the objective: The goal is to understand how the magnetic anomalies on the seafloor provide evidence for the theory of seafloor spreading and plate tectonics.
